The Inventory Control Quality Assurance is responsible for tracking warehouse supplies and managing inventory to support production. This role works cross-functionally with QA, warehouse, production, and planning to ensure material availability, compliance, and data integrity.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BIITIES:
 
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.


  1.  Work closely with the warehouse, production, QA, QC, and planning departments to maintain accurate inventory.
  2.  Release labels from quarantine in accordance with SOP requirements.
  3.  Conduct daily reviews of raw materials, packaging components, and label allocations based on demand and MRP planning to ensure accurate purchasing for fulfilling sales orders.
  4. Assist in updating standard operating procedures (SOPs) as needed.
  5. Communicate expired and near-expiry raw materials to warehouse for timely handling. 
  6. Perform inventory adjustments for expired raw materials and components in accordance with established procedures
  7. Perform administrative tasks such as reporting, data entry, and documentation as required.
  8. Perform inventory adjustments in the inventory management system in accordance with approved procedures, including maintaining active and inactive items.
  9. Verify the accuracy and completeness of internal material transfers in the inventory management system.
  10. Support cycle counting procedures and investigate discrepancies as needed.
  11.  Report issues to management, prepare reports, and complete documentation as required.
  12. Perform other projects and duties assigned by management.
  13. Follow and ensure compliance with SOPs, current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MP), standard safety practices, and all company policies/procedures.
